Sunday July 10, 2022 “If You Leave” Orchestral Manoeuvres in the Dark (OMD)
“If You Leave” was featured in the final scene of the John Hughes written movie Pretty in Pink, and OMD wrote the song specifically for the film. Unfortunately it wasn’t the original song that the band wrote for the movie but when Hughes changed the ending after OMD had written the first song they needed to revise the tune.
For those of you who remember the film, and isn’t that pretty much all of us, in Hughes’ original version Andie Walsh, no relation, played by Molly Ringwold, chooses Duckie (Jon Cryer) rather than the wimpy rich kid Blane (Andrew McCarthy) and hands up who would have preferred that original Duckie ending? Alright, the band name…they claim it was the most obvious choice to distinguish them from being a punk band and it was a whole lot better than the original band name consideration, Margaret Thatcher’s Afterbirth. Orchestral Manoeuvres in the Dark are considered one of the earliest, most commercially successful, and enduring of the 80s synth pop groups.
Way more popular in the UK and Europe than the US OMD have recorded twenty-five albums, thirty-six singles and have sold more than forty million records.
